Buscar en este blog

sábado, 11 de mayo de 2013

Diagrama de fases en R

Un diagrama de fases permite visualizar las soluciones de un sistema dinámico.

En particular puede ser útil para ver si existen soluciones periódicas o para visualizar el tipo de estabilidad de los puntos de equilibrio del sistema.
Diagrama de fases de un modelo de competencia de 2 especies junto con las curvas isóclinas del sistema y 4 trayectorias solución

En R se puede utilizar el paquete "pplane" para realizar un diagrama de fases (ver al final de este post sobre cómo instalar este paquete).

miércoles, 31 de octubre de 2012

"PicKit 2" en GNU/Linux usando el programa "pk2cmd"

En un post anterior hablaba sobre el uso del programador de microcontroladores PIC "PicKit 2" en Windows. Para usarlo desde GNU/Linux se puede utilizar el programa de línea de comandos "pk2cmd".

Programador PicKit 2 alimentando al PIC 16f628a
En este post muestro cómo instalé el "pk2cmd" en la versión Debian Squeeze de GNU/Linux y cómo utilizarlo para grabar un programa .hex al PIC.

domingo, 5 de agosto de 2012

Medida de la variación de temperatura con un diodo 1N4007 y una fuente de corriente

El voltaje en bornes $V_d$ de un diodo depende tanto de la corriente $I_d$ que circula por este como de la temperatura $T_d$ a la cual el diodo se encuentra. Es decir $V_d=V_d(I_d,T_d)$.

Diodo de silicio 1N4007 (desde wikipedia)
Por lo tanto, fijando la corriente, se logra que el voltaje $V_d$ dependa únicamente de la temperatura $T_d$ a la que se encuentra el diodo. Esto es: $V_d=V_d(T_d)$.

Se tiene además que la relación temperatura-voltaje $V_d(T_d)$ es de tipo lineal (una recta).

De esta forma, si conocemos la pendiente de esta recta, se pueden medir cambios en la temperatura a la cual se encuentra el diodo mediante la medida de los cambios en el voltaje del diodo.

En este post muestro cómo implementé una fuente de corriente que permite fijar la corriente $I_d$ en un valor constante. También muestro cómo obtuve un valor aproximado de la pendiente de la recta $V_d(T_d)$.

sábado, 3 de marzo de 2012

Respuesta en frecuencia con generador de funciones "sweepgen" y osciloscopio

El análisis de circuitos eléctricos en el dominio de la frecuencia es una técnica muy útil para comprender cómo afectará este a una señal.

Filtros pasa-bajos y pasa-altos utilizados. $R=2.2kOhm$ y $C=15nF$

En este post utilizo el programa "siggen" junto con un osciloscopio analógico para obtener la respuesta en frecuencia de un filtro pasa-bajos RC y un filtro pasa-altos RC.

viernes, 20 de enero de 2012

Clon del programador PicKit 2 y su uso como analizador lógico

Hace algunos años intenté hacer algo con un microcontrolador PIC 16F84A. Lo máximo que llegué a hacer fue manejar algún LED y cuatro displays 7 segmentos mediante multiplexado. En ese entonces utilicé el programador de Pablin por puerto paralelo.

Lo que queda del programador Pablin que armé hace algunos años 
Más adelante, para el circuito sensor de temperatura que publiqué hace un tiempo, necesité grabar un PIC 12F675 y no recuerdo si intenté programarlo con el programador de Pablin pero lo cierto es que no resultó tan fácil como con el 16F84A. Finalmente logré grabarlo con el programador RCD pero la grabación no siempre resultaba exitosa.

Recientemente intenté grabar un PIC 16F628A (que al final resultó estar roto) con el programador RCD pero no pude. Armé entonces una versión para zócalo de 18 pines del programador MultiPic 5 ver. 2 y tampoco pude. Estuve varios días intentando buscar la posible falla así como otros posibles programadores que funcionaran.

Finalmente decidí comprar un programador comercial. Más específicamente un clon del PicKit 2 de Microchip. El precio fue de $1350 (unos 68 dolares) a un vendedor que ya le había comprado por mercadolibre Uruguay. También le compré un PIC 16F628A.

martes, 22 de noviembre de 2011

Motor de inducción de un ventilador de pie

El sol de algunos veranos hizo que se rompiera parte del plástico de un ventilador de pie. Así que, por más que funcionaba, no era seguro utilizarlo porque el motor y sus conexiones quedaban expuestos. Por lo tanto pasó a ser material de potencial uso en algún proyecto más interesante.

Estos ventiladores son esos de pie que tienen varias velocidades (tres en este caso) y que a su vez tienen la opción de girar mientras están en funcionamiento para poder compartir sus bondades.

Tipo de ventilador del que obtuve el motor - (fuente)
En mi caso no tenía ni idea qué tipo de motor tenía adentro ni mucho menos cómo lograba variar las velocidades. La idea de este post es intentar explicar un poco su funcionamiento.